I kind of want to like it more than I do, as the second half is fairly sweet and charming, but the first is spoilt by being a bit dull. Plot wise it's all about a young guy discovering the existence of a group of vampire slayers, and that his parents used to be members until they were eaten, and so he joins up and trains so that he can help save the world and all that shit. But cripes, he only goes and falls in love with a vampire, which is especially odd as Chinese vampires don't talk and just hop everywhere. It has some funny moments but I was never convinced by the romance side of things, and it struggled to maintain my interest despite only just being over an hour and a half long. 5.6/10
